Started 3 days 9 hr ago
Took 6 hr 52 min

Success Build #1799 (Jul 1, 2020 12:51:18 PM)

Changes
  1. new win32 buildbot (details / githubweb)
Changes
  1. Fix diagnostic for missing virtual dtor (details)
  2. [lld][WebAssembly] Give better error message on bad archive member (details)
  3. [NFC] fix diagnostic (details)
  4. [CodeComplete] Add code completion after function equals (details)
  5. [mlir] Remove the default template parameters from AttrBase and TypeBase. (details)
  6. [ELF][test] Fix ppc32-gnu-ifunc.s and remove XFAIL: * (details)
  7. [BPF] Fix a bug for __builtin_preserve_field_info() processing (details)
  8. [AMDGPU][NFC] Remove redundant condition (details)
  9. [Hexagon][NFC] Remove redundant condition (details)
  10. [LLDB][NFC] Remove redundant condition (details)
  11. [LLDB][Clang Integration][NFC] Remove redundant condition (details)
  12. [Sema][NFC] Remove Redundant Condition (details)
  13. [clang-tidy] New util `Aliasing` factored out from `bugprone-infinite-loop` (details)
  14. [Analyzer] Fix errors in iterator modeling (details)
  15. [Analyzer] Handle pointer implemented as iterators in iterator checkers (details)
  16. [gn build] Port 4da65c2920b (details)
  17. [clang][CrossTU] Invalidate parent map after get cross TU definition. (details)
  18. [Alignment][NFC] Migrate MachineFrameInfo::CreateStackObject to Align (details)
  19. Correctly track GCOVProfiling IR update (details)
  20. [ARM][LowOverheadLoops] Handle reductions (details)
  21. [AMDGPU] Spill more than wavesize CSR SGPRs (details)
  22. [ThinLTO] Always parse module level inline asm with At&t dialect (PR46503) (details)
  23. [clangd] Config: compile Fragment -> CompiledFragment -> Config (details)
  24. [analyzer][CrossTU] Lower CTUImportThreshold default value (details)
  25. [gn build] Port f12cd99c440 (details)
  26. [SVE] Relax merge requirement for IR based divides. (details)
  27. [AMDGPU] Correct AMDGPUUsage.rst DW_AT_LLVM_lane_pc example (details)
  28. [NFC][ARM] Add test. (details)
  29. [lldb] Scalar re-fix UB in float->int conversions (details)
  30. [Alignment][NFC] Migrate MachineFrameInfo::CreateSpillStackObject to Align (details)
  31. [DebugInfo] Do not emit entry values for composite locations (details)
  32. [llvm-readobj] - Simplify and refine hash table tests (details)
  33. [llvm-readobj] - Don't crash when checking the number of dynamic symbols. (details)
  34. [clangd] Fix name conflict again, unbreak GCC. NFC (details)
  35. [AArch64][SVE] Add reg+imm addressing mode for unpredicated loads (details)
  36. AMDGPU/GlobalISel: Select init_exec intrinsic (details)
  37. [StackSafety,NFC] Remove unneded constexpr (details)
  38. [StackSafety,NFC] Remove expensive assert (details)
  39. [Driver][ARM] parse version of arm/thumb architecture correctly (details)
  40. [lldb/api] Improve error reporting in SBBreakpoint::AddName (NFCI) (details)
  41. Revert "[lldb/api] Improve error reporting in SBBreakpoint::AddName (NFCI)" (details)
  42. [lldb/api] Improve error reporting in SBBreakpoint::AddName (NFCI) (details)
  43. [clangd] Set gRPC deadlines to all remote index requests (details)
  44. [Analyzer] Quick fix for broken tests on Windows (details)
  45. [RISCV][NFC] Add Test for (select (or B1, B2), X, Y) (details)
  46. [RISCV] Implement Hooks to avoid chaining SELECT (details)
  47. AttrBuilder::merge/remove - use const& for iterator values in for-range loops. (details)
  48. Fix Wdocumentation warnings due to outdated parameter list. NFC. (details)
  49. Fix Wdocumentation warnings by only tagging a param id once per doxygen comment block. NFC. (details)
  50. [X86][SSE] Add test showing incorrect sign-extension by targetShrinkDemandedConstant (details)
  51. [llvm-size] Output REL, RELA and STRTAB sections when allocatable (details)
  52. [X86][SSE] Fix targetShrinkDemandedConstant constant vector sign extensions (details)
  53. Pass stripNonLineTableDebugInfo remapDebugLoc lambda DebugLoc arg by const reference not value. (details)
  54. [PowerPC] Fix for PC Relative call protocol (details)
  55. Pass DIEnumerator APInt args by const reference not value. (details)
  56. [llvm-readobj] - Simplify the symbols.test (details)
  57. [clang-tidy] fix cppcoreguidelines-init-variables with catch variables (details)
  58. Revert "[StackSafety,NFC] Remove unneded constexpr" (details)
  59. [lldb] Add basic -flimit-debug-info support to expression evaluator (details)
  60. [mlir][Linalg] Add an option to use Alloca instead of malloc/free pairs. (details)
  61. [lldb] Fix NSDate test after Scalar change (details)
  62. [CodeGen] Fix up warnings in visitEXTRACT_SUBVECTOR (details)
  63. Implement AVX ABI Warning/error (details)
  64. [cmake][Windows] Add libpath to CMAKE_MODULE_LINKER_FLAGS too (details)
  65. [Alignment][NFC] Migrate TargetTransformInfo::CreateVariableSizedObject to Align (details)
  66. [Alignment][NFC] Transition and simplify calls to DL::getABITypeAlignment (details)
  67. [Alignment] TargetLowering::hasPairedLoad must use Align for RequiredAlignment (details)
  68. Limit x86 test to require target to fix buildbot (from 2831a317b) (details)
  69. [RISCV] Temporarily move riscv-expand-pseudo pass to PreEmitPass2 (details)
  70. [clangd] Fix race in FileIndex that sometimes temporarily lost updates. (details)
  71. [VE] Support symbol with offset value (details)
  72. [lldb] Attempt to fix TestLimitDebugInfo on windows (details)
  73. Revert "[RISCV] Temporarily move riscv-expand-pseudo pass to PreEmitPass2" (details)
  74. [lldb] Replace StringConvert with llvm::to_integer when parsing integer values in CommandObjects (details)
  75. [RISCV] Temporarily move riscv-expand-pseudo pass to PreEmitPass2 (details)
  76. [RISCV] Add mcountinhibit CSR (details)
  77. Pass DebugLoc::appendInlinedAt DebugLoc arg by const reference not value. (details)
  78. Make dyn_cast results explicitly auto* instead of just auto. (details)
  79. [DWARFYAML][debug_abbrev] Emit 0 byte for terminating abbreviations. (details)
  80. [Outliner] Set nounwind for outlined functions (details)
  81. [InstCombine] Don't let an alignment assume prevent new/delete removals. (details)
  82. [Alignment][NFC] Use Align for BPFAbstractMemberAccess::RecordAlignment (details)
  83. [ms] [llvm-ml] Use default RIP-relative addressing for x64 MASM. (details)
  84. [CVP] Use different number in test (NFC) (details)
  85. [NFC] Clean up uses of MachineModuleInfoWrapperPass (details)
  86. Change the INLINEASM_BR MachineInstr to be a non-terminating instruction. (details)
  87. [BPF] Fix a BTF gen bug related to a pointer struct member (details)
  88. [Coroutines] Fix code coverage for coroutine (details)
  89. [AArch64] Remove unnecessary CostKindCheck (NFC). (details)
  90. sanitizer_common_interceptors: Fix lint errors (details)
  91. Revert "Improve the detection of iOS/tvOS/watchOS simulator binaries in" (details)
  92. [CodeGen] Fix warnings in DAGCombiner::visitSCALAR_TO_VECTOR (details)
  93. [X86] Enable multibyte NOPs in 64-bit mode for padding/alignment. (details)
  94. AMDGPU: Clear subreg when folding immediate copies (details)
  95. AMDGPU: Fix handling of target flags when commuting instruction (details)
  96. AMDGPU: Support commuting register and global operand (details)
  97. AMDGPU: Convert AGPR copy test to generated checks (details)
  98. [CodeGen] Add public function to emit C++ destructor call. (details)
  99. Revert "Revert "Improve the detection of iOS/tvOS/watchOS simulator binaries in"" (details)
  100. debugserver: Return a nullptr in GetPlatformString() (details)
  101. [Coroutines] Fix test breakage in D82928 (details)
  102. [Sanitizers] Disable sysmsg interceptors on Android (details)
  103. [LVI][CVP] Handle (x | y) < C style conditions (details)
  104. [LegalizeTypes] Properly handle the case when UpdateNodeOperands in PromoteIntOp_MLOAD triggers CSE instead of updating the node in place. (details)
  105. [IR] Add classof methods to ConstantExpr subclasses. (details)
  106. [X86] Speculatively apply the same fix from 361853c96f46848d2ad0739dfa7613e62e7fb530 to PromoteIntOp_MGATHER. (details)
  107. [clang-tidy] Allows the prevailing include header guard in Flang to be recognized rather than flagged as a violation in phabricator. (details)
  108. [flang][openmp] Use common Directive and Clause enum from llvm/Frontend (details)
  109. [flang] Add the Runtime.h to prepare for more code being upstreamed. (details)
  110. [AMDGPU] Update DWARF proposal (details)
  111. [ELF] Don't resolve a relocation in .debug_line referencing an ICF folded symbol to the tombstone value (details)
  112. [libTooling] Fix `maybeExtendRange` to support `CharRange`s. (details)
  113. [CallGraph] Add support for callback call sites (details)
  114. [flang] Implement cross-set EQUIVALENCE impossibility checking (details)
  115. [compiler-rt][Android] Use correct builtins library name for tests (details)
  116. [InstSimplify] Move assume icmp test (NFC) (details)
  117. [lldb/API] Add missing LLDB_RECORD_RESULT (details)
  118. [RISCV][NFC] Pre-commit tests for D82660 (details)
  119. Revert "[X86] Enable multibyte NOPs in 64-bit mode for padding/alignment." (details)
  120. [NFC][ScalarEvolution] Add udiv-disguised-as-sdiv test (details)
  121. Revert "[flang][openmp] Use common Directive and Clause enum from llvm/Frontend" (details)
  122. [AMDGPU] Limit promote alloca to vector with VGPR budget (details)
  123. AMDGPU: Fix missing tracksRegLiveness in tests (details)
  124. RegAllocGreedy: Use TargetInstrInfo already in the class (details)
  125. AMDGPU: Set more mov flags on V_ACCVGPR_{READ|WRITE}_B32 (details)
  126. [NFCI] Actually provide correct check lines in sdiv.ll (details)
  127. clang CoverageMapping tests bot cleanup (details)
  128. typo fixes to cycle bots (details)
  129. Update lto.ll test after 3367e9da enabled multibyte NOPs in 64-bit mode. (details)
  130. Revert "Update lto.ll test after 3367e9da enabled multibyte NOPs in 64-bit mode." (details)
  131. [gcov] Move llvm_writeout_files from atexit to a static destructor (details)
  132. [flang][NFC] Get formatting in sync with latest clang-format (details)
  133. [mlir][NFC] Move conversion of scf to spir-v ops in their own file (details)
  134. [mlir][spirv] Add support for lowering scf.for scf/if with return value (details)
  135. [PowerPC] Exploit xxspltiw and xxspltidp instructions (details)
  136. [flang] Add more support for alternate returns (details)
  137. [PowerPC][NFC] Update doc for FeatureISA3_1/FeatureISA3_0 definitions (details)
  138. [X86-64] Support Intel AMX instructions (details)
  139. [flang][openmp] Use common Directive and Clause enum from llvm/Frontend (details)
  140. [PowerPC]Implement Vector Shift Double Bit Immediate Builtins (details)
Changes
  1. new win32 buildbot (details)

Started by upstream project LLDB Incremental build number 22133
originally caused by:

  • Started by timer
  • Started by timer
  • Started by timer
  • Started by timer
  • Started by timer
  • Started by timer
  • Started by timer
  • Started by timer
  • Started by timer
  • Started by timer
  • Started by timer
  • Started by timer
  • Started by timer
  • Started by timer
  • Started by timer

This run spent:

  • 5 hr 56 min waiting;
  • 6 hr 52 min build duration;
  • 6 hr 52 min total from scheduled to completion.
Revision: ac4c27ddd9bf6b75f4430476a1f63a3377b38f2c
  • refs/remotes/origin/master
Revision: 88874f07464467f3852dd662d180f7738756649b
  • refs/remotes/origin/master
Revision: ac4c27ddd9bf6b75f4430476a1f63a3377b38f2c
  • refs/remotes/origin/master